Is Android Studio good for beginners?

But at current moment – Android Studio is one and only official IDE for Android, so if you are a beginner, it’s a better for you to start using it, so later, you don’t need to migrate your apps and projects from other IDE’s. Also, Eclipse are no longer supported, so you should use Android Studio anyway.

How much is the salary of Android Developer?

What is the average salary of Android developers in India? The average salary for an Android developer in India is around ₹4,00,000 per year, while it mostly depends on how much experience you have. An entry-level developer may expect to earn at most ₹2,00,000 per year.
